Enel SpA operates as an integrated operator in electricity and gas industries worldwide. It operates through Thermal Generation and Trading; Enel Green Power; Enel Grids; and End-user Markets segments. The company operates renewable, nuclear, wind, hydroelectric, thermal, solar, and geothermal power plants. It also generates, distributes, transmits, and sells electricity. In addition, the company is involved in development and commercialization of electric mobility solutions; retail and wholesale commercialization of natural gas; and trading and services. Further, it provides technological solutions, such as transport, property management, as well as industrial processes and services, charging infrastructures for electric vehicles, energy efficiency in industrial and domestic processes, distributed generation, energy consultancy services, smart street lighting, and circular cities. Additionally, the company engages in the sale of energy commodities. The company was founded in 1962 and is headquartered in Rome, Italy.
